Cassidy Jt is a scholar working on Hematology, Rheumatology and Immunology. According to data from OpenAlex, Cassidy Jt has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 509 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Hematology, 8 papers in Rheumatology and 4 papers in Immunology. Recurrent topics in Cassidy Jt’s work include Autoimmune and Inflammatory Disorders Research (11 papers), Rheumatoid Arthritis Research and Therapies (5 papers) and Adolescent and Pediatric Healthcare (4 papers). Cassidy Jt is often cited by papers focused on Autoimmune and Inflammatory Disorders Research (11 papers), Rheumatoid Arthritis Research and Therapies (5 papers) and Adolescent and Pediatric Healthcare (4 papers). Cassidy Jt collaborates with scholars based in United States. Cassidy Jt's co-authors include William Martel, Petty Re, Holt Jf, C G Ragsdale, Austin Burt, Stine Söderström, Hanson and Joel A. C.
